McDonnell Douglas MD-83 (N9681B)
I've been keeping an eye on the ever-decreasing number of MDs in AA's fleet, and earlier today I noticed that N9681B arrived at DFW a week ago ... and hasn't gone anywhere since then. I'm wondering if last week's flight from Dayton to Dallas was its final revenue flight.
This shot of N9681B was clicked back in 2009 as it was being prepped for a flight from DFW to SMF.
I'm really going to miss the Dogs.
